Core Principles

Privacy by Architecture means designing your system, or homelab, so that tools and data run on your own hardware. Your machine becomes the center of your network, not a node in someone else’s cloud.

Autonomy is the antidote to the invisible strings of social engineering baked into proprietary tools. By building on open-source foundations, you own the process and the output, pure utility, designed for creative mastery.

  • 1
    Sovereignty

    No surprise bills. Replace cloud lock-in with open-source tools that run on your hardware, on your own terms.

  • 2
    Mobility

    Work anywhere, offline or online. Your environment stays consistent across devices, with sync only when you decide.

  • 3
    Resilience

    Restore your setup in minutes from a USB drive or private Git repo. Safely share a local server using a tunneling service.
